New Zealand-based Weft Knitwear managing director Hugh Douglas is sick of people asking about his business as if it were an inmate on death row.rn"The number of redundancies that have occurred, just in this street, have obviously been very bad for the image of our industry. My friends will come up to me and say, 'how are you doing?', like I'm on death row," he said.rnWeft's industrial neighbourhood in Sydenham used to include Lane Walker Rudkin (LWR) and Pacific Brands, but both factories are now empty.
